Introduction to Sarcopenia
Sarcopenia is a progressive condition characterized by the loss of muscle mass, strength, and function, primarily affecting older adults. It significantly increases the risk of falls, fractures, disability, and loss of independence. The term, derived from Greek roots meaning “poverty of flesh,” represents a major challenge in geriatric health.
It’s no longer viewed as an inevitable part of aging. Today, sarcopenia is a treatable condition, drawing attention from clinicians, researchers, and wellness professionals across the globe.

Nutritional Supplements in Sarcopenia Treatment
Nutrition is the first line of defense. Key interventions include:
Protein (whey, casein): Boosts muscle synthesis
Vitamin D: Enhances strength and fall prevention
Omega-3 Fatty Acids: Reduces inflammation and supports recovery
Creatine Monohydrate: Improves exercise response and lean mass gain
Medical nutrition brands are formulating senior-specific supplements, driving growth in clinical nutrition and functional food sectors.

Pharmacological and Hormonal Therapies
Though still in development stages, these options offer promise:
SARMs: Promote muscle growth without androgenic side effects
Testosterone Therapy: Approved in certain contexts but requires close monitoring
Myostatin Inhibitors: Block proteins that limit muscle development
Ghrelin Agonists: Boost appetite and anabolic responses in older adults
Clinical trials are actively exploring the efficacy and safety of anabolic agents in sarcopenia.
